About This Property
Spectacular spacious 2-bedroom apartment in private home-Lower Level only. Set on 2.91 acres. Nice private driveway and private entrance. All utilities are included. A ductless system in the kitchen provides cooling in summer months when needed. Cute wood stove for your use to create a comforting atmosphere for relaxation,cable and wi-fi included. Please no smoking,no pets. Looking for a well-qualified person with a 700-plus credit score and income to support the rent amount. Poughkeepsie is the proud home of Vassar College and Marist College, giving it a youthful, college-town vibe. This family-friendly suburb sits along the Hudson River across from Franny Reese State Park and offers several community parks of its own like Upper Landing Park, College Hill Park, Spratt Park, and Eastman Park. Locals enjoy biking and walking over the river on the Walkway Over the Hudson State Historic Park — originally built in 1889.
This city features local businesses and entertainment venues like the Chance Theatre, Mill House Brewing Company, and Bardavon, the oldest operating theater in New York State. Poughkeepsie is nestled in the southeastern suburbs of New York nearing Connecticut. Residents of Poughkeepsie have easy access to James Bird State Park, the Locust Grove Estate, the Home of Franklin D. Roosevelt, and the Eleanor Roosevelt National Historic Site. Poughkeepsie is surrounded by national history, local charm, and dense forests.
